Part bred Arab or Arab X Morab
Morab is actually not a single breed, but a cross between a Morgan and an Arabian. Now, not to be confused: Morgan Horses were actually developed by using a mixture of breeds, and that included Arabians. However, once the breed was developed and if crossed back on an Arabian, you would now have a Morab.
The horse could be registered as a 1/2 Arab with the Arabian Horse Association. If the parents are approved for "warmblood" registration, the foal could be eligible.

No they are entirely different species and can not cross breed. Mollies are Poecilia sp. and Swordtails and Plattys are Xiphophorus sp. To cross them would be like crossing a dog with a cow.
